Home > Television Shows > Harry & Meghan > Episode 1x02 - Screencaptures
HarryandMeghan-0184.jpg
HarryandMeghan-0161.jpg HarryandMeghan-0175.jpg HarryandMeghan-0178.jpg HarryandMeghan-0189.jpg HarryandMeghan-0234.jpg
Rate this file (No vote yet)